If vₑ is escape velocity and v(o) is orbital velocity of a satellite for orbit close to the earth’s surface, then these are related by:
Options
(a) v(o) = √2 vₑ
(b) v(o) = vₑ
(c) vₑ = √(2 v(o))
(d) vₑ = √2 v(o)
Correct Answer:
vₑ = √2 v(o)
Explanation:
vₑ = √(2GM / R)
v(o) = √(GM / R)
vₑ = √2 v(o)
